Why Do Ball Screws Become Damaged?

Excessive backlash in a ball screw is often caused by the thread radius becoming damaged. This type of damage can occur for many reasons, including the following.

  • Improper lubrication
  • Misalignment
  • Improper balance
  • Abuse
  • Contamination
  • Normal use over an extended period of time

It is important individuals are able to recognize the signs of ball screw issues, such as excessive vibration, loud clicking sounds, excessive servo load, and heat discolouration. If any of these issues are discovered, prompt steps should be taken for repairing ball screws so further damage does not occur.

Four Methods for Increasing the Lifespan of Ball Screws

No matter how much protection and maintenance a ball screw has, it will eventually become worn out due to the time it has been used. There are some proven steps that can help to ensure a ball screw lasts as long as possible. Taking these steps will help to prevent your ball screws from failing prematurely.

  1. One of the biggest factors of ball screw damage is a lack of lubrication. When a ball screw is not properly lubricated, its lifespan will be reduced by as much as 85%. Using the right lubrication is essential for ensuring the ball screw will be able to withstand the pressure without damage.
  2. Cleanliness is also important for proper performance and increased lifespan. Contamination from debris can cause a ball screw to become damaged and will increase the probability of it seizing up during operation.
  3. Proper storage before installation is critical for protecting the lifespan of the ball screw. The ball screw should be left in its plastic sleeve and carefully stored in the original shipping container. Deviating from this method of storage could lead to contamination and eventual damage.
  4. It is crucial ball screws are properly aligned so they will be able to perform. Any misalignments can lead to bending and overturning which will cause damage to the thrust bearings and greatly reduce the lifespan of the ball screw. The ball screws must be checked for any alignment issues on a routine basis, for the best results.
